What they do
A Personal Assistant provides administrative and time management assistance to an office executive. Organizes files and assists with correspondence and record keeping. Manages an executive's calendar and helps to organize materials for meetings and events. May run business errands or help to arrange travel. May work for several executives in an office.

ABOUT THE ROLE A
private investment firm is seeking a highly organized, discreet, and proactive Personal Assistant to support its Principal across professional and personal domains. This is a high-trust, high-variety role for someone who thrives on being the operational center of gravity for a busy executive — anticipating needs, removing friction, and making sure nothing falls through the cracks. The Principal's week spans investor meetings, portfolio company board work, transaction diligence, travel, client entertaining, and an active family calendar. You will be the person who makes all of it run. This is not a purely administrative role, and it is not a purely personal one. The right candidate is equally comfortable cleaning up an investor contact list and coordinating a last-minute dinner reservation for eight.WHAT YOU'LL DO
Calendar & Communications- Own and defend the Principal's calendar across business, board, and personal commitments; resolve conflicts and reprioritize in real time
- Triage inbox and phone; draft correspondence and route items requiring the Principal's attention
- Prepare daily and weekly look-aheads and short briefing notes on meetings and attendees
- Serve as a professional first point of contact for external counterparties, service providers, and advisors Travel & Logistics
- Plan and book domestic and occasional international travel — commercial and private aviation, ground transportation, lodging, and detailed itineraries
- Manage seasonal and multi-property logistics, including coordination of personal property, vehicle, and vessel service scheduling
- Handle real-time rebooking and contingency planning when plans change (they will)
- Process expenses, reconcile receipts, and track reimbursements Entertaining & Events
- Coordinate client and investor dinners, golf and sporting outings, offsites, and holiday gifting
- Manage restaurant and venue relationships, guest lists, RSVPs, dietary requirements, and day-of logistics
- Support hosted events at private residences, including vendor and staffing coordination Investor Relations & Firm Support
- Support investor relations workflows: meeting scheduling, follow-up tracking, distribution of materials, and data room access coordination
- Maintain CRM and contact database hygiene — accurate records, meeting logs, and relationship notes
- Assist in assembling and proofing investor-facing materials, decks, and correspondence
- Coordinate document execution and filing (e-signature routing, organized digital filing, records retention)
- Liaise with counsel, accountants, fund administrators, and other advisors on scheduling and document flow Household & Personal Coordination
- Coordinate household vendors, contractors, and service schedules
- Support family calendar logistics, including childcare scheduling coordination and activity planning
- Manage personal appointments, subscriptions, memberships, and recurring obligations
- Run occasional errands and handle purchases, returns, and shipping
